Role Description:
The Paid Search Specialist supports the execution and optimization of paid search campaigns across Google, Bing, and Google Merchant Center in a fast-paced environment for Spoonflower, a notable brand in the eCommerce space. Responsibilities include managing campaign setup, coordinating testing with partners, analyzing performance data, and providing actionable insights. The position also involves monitoring competitors, troubleshooting technical issues, and staying current on industry trends. Candidates should have 3–5 years of SEM experience with large websites, strong analytical and communication skills, attention to detail, adaptability, and a proactive mindset with a desire to grow in digital marketing.
 
 
Key Responsibilities:
  • Drive Search Program Execution: Support the setup and day-to-day execution of paid search campaigns across Google, Bing, and Google Merchant Center. Keep action items, timelines, and deliverables organized to ensure smooth campaign performance.
  • Support Testing & Optimization: Collaborate with Creative and Media partners to coordinate testing calendars, product feeds, and ad assets. Track performance of ad copy, feeds, and landing pages, using data to provide insights and guide future optimizations.
  • Deliver Insightful Reporting: Collect, organize, and analyze data across SEM platforms. Summarize findings into clear, actionable insights using Adobe Analytics and Looker Studio, highlighting opportunities or performance shifts for the team.
  • Monitor Competition & Industry Trends: Keep an eye on competitor strategies, industry insights and ad activity. Stay up to date with search engine algorithm changes, platform updates, and industry news, surfacing opportunities to stay ahead and adapt strategies proactively.
  • Tracking and Tech: Assist in troubleshooting feed errors, disapproved ads, or data inconsistencies. Use structured problem-solving and collaboration to help resolve issues quickly.
  • Industry thought leadership: Enrich expertise by learning from teammates, exploring new tools, and staying current on search and e-commerce trends. Take initiative to build skills across SEM, and analytics while contributing to the team’s success.
 
 
Qualifications:
  • 3–5 years of experience in paid search execution; e-commerce experience is a plus
  • Familiarity with Google Ads, Microsoft Ads (Bing), Google Merchant Center, Adobe Analytics, and Looker Studio
  • High attention to detail and commitment to accuracy
  • Analytical curiosity: you use data to understand patterns and performance outcomes
  • A proactive, self-starter mindset paired with strong collaboration skills
  • Adaptability: you thrive in fast-moving environments and adjust with ease
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• A desire to keep growing in digital media, search marketing, and performance strategy
  • A willingness to learn, share, and support your teammates

The compensation package for this role is based on multiple factors, such as job level, responsibilities, location, and candidate experience. The base pay ranges included below are specific to the locations listed, and may not be applicable to other locations.

California : [$64,250 - $90,750]

Connecticut and New York: [$64,250 - $83,250]

Colorado, Illinois, Minnesota and Washington: [$64,250 - $77,000]

Nevada: [$60,500 - $83,250]

Maryland and New Jersey: [$69,500 - $83,250]

Hawaii : [$60,500 – $72,500]

This position may be eligible for a bonus incentive, health benefits, a 401K program, and other employee perks. More details about our company benefits can be found at https://shutterflyinc.com/benefits/.

This opportunity can be remote, but candidates must reside in a state in which Shutterfly is registered to do business. This includes all US states except District of Columbia, North Dakota, Mississippi, Rhode Island, Vermont, and Wyoming.
